As far as what goes into any of our current tobacco e-Liquids:
1) tobacco
2) nicotine in either USP grade PG or pure VG
3) pure USP-grade PG
4) pure VG

and that's it! No idea where that strange taste could be coming from, unless the tobacco itself. I am sorry though that these are disappointing to you, I would love for all of our customers to be impressed, not just at first taste, but for the duration of the liquid!
